Title: Innovations by Roni Dadon in Optical Technologies
Introduction
Roni Dadon is an accomplished inventor based in Ashdod, Israel, known for his innovative contributions in the field of optical technologies. With a total of six patents to his name, Roni has established himself as a significant figure in addressing challenges related to polarization mode dispersion in optical systems.
Latest Patents
Among Roni's most recent patents is a groundbreaking method for polarization mode dispersion mitigation. In one exemplary embodiment, this method involves transmitting an optical signal through an optical line while measuring the relative change in spectral intensity near a clock frequency. By varying the polarization of the optical signal between two states, the method effectively determines and corrects the differential group delay (DGD) within the optical line. Another innovative approach within the patent includes splitting the optical signal into two portions with distinct principal states of polarization. These portions are then converted into electrical signals, wherein a delayed electrical signal compensates for the DGD, ultimately combining with the first electrical signal to yield a fixed output.
